My mind is frying--please help!


Posted by S.West [IP: 24.4.254.64] on April 26, 1999 at 23:58:29
Using Mozilla/4.5 [en]C-AtHome0405 (Win95; U):

Ok I am trying to move from Dolby pro logic to Dolby Digitial. Now here is what I DO know:

I am buying the Panasonic CT32SF35 TV.

Here is what I need:
A reciever
A DVD player

My confusion: Ok ideally I was looking at the Harmon Kardon AVR75. I am a big HK fan and all I have heard is good news. My challenge: That reciever is DD set but not DTS. Now if I want to keep my DTS options open, and get the best picture/sound from DVD, what do I buy? I have been looking at the JVC 501/D701 players.

Specific questions :

What is the best scenario for outputs on DVD and Receiver?

What is the importance of 6 channels vs 5 on the receiver?

Can someone please explain optical vs co-axial inputs on receiver and outs on DVD?

I know its long but my mind shattered 10 minutes ago. Thanks for your help!
